The National Grain Sorghum Foundation awarded a scholarship to a student from West Texas A&M University for the 2009-2010 Academic year. This year's National Sorghum Producers/ Maunder KSU Center for Sorghum Improvement Scholarship was awarded to Ms. Jody Gilchrest of Hereford, TX. Gilchrest will be majoring in Plant, Soil and Environmental Science with an emphasis on Pest Management. We honor these outstanding students as well as the many donors who recognize our future in the sorghum industry based on the most deserving recipients. An additional scholarship had been implemented for the 2010-2011 academic year, The Darrell T. Rosenow Scholarship.
